It wakes at 01:15 local time, enumerates pending partitions, and dispatches backfill jobs in priority order. If a run fails, it retries twice before paging the on-call; do not manually requeue partitions while a retry window is open, as this causes duplicate writes. Logs land in the standard aggregator under the nightscale namespace. Before troubleshooting anything, confirm the service is running with the expected settings. The current configuration values are shown below.

deployment values, hadug-tagag:
[ruswyn]
port = 9300
team = sildor
host = ruswyn.paliqtech.internal
region = east-2
access_code = ac_dccf87
timeout_ms = 5000

Ticket — missed pick-up, Halverton Instruments. The Wren-2 prototype crate was staged at dock C for the 10:30 collection, but the Fieldgate Courier van never arrived; no call received. Crate has been returned to the secure cage, seals intact, and logged by the shift lead. Re-dispatch is booked for tomorrow, 09:00, same dock. Shift lead should re-verify seal numbers against the manifest before release. At release, follow the confidential hand-over instruction stated below.

dispatch memo: the istwyn norwyn courier leaves the lamael kaswyn briwyn tamix jorael gorix zoreth holir ledger at gate 3079 under passcode 677723

Quick heads-up on Pinwheel UI versioning: we cut a minor release every sprint, and anything touching component props needs a changeset file in the PR. No changeset, no merge — the bot will nag you. Majors are rare and go through the design council first. The full policy, with examples of what counts as breaking, lives on the internal page below.

wiki page, bahip-yahip: https://grafana.qirvanlabs.corp/browse/display/projects/cc3a1b9dbfc9

## Deployment

Heads up, future maintainers: Textwrangle's encoding sniffer runs on every uploaded file before parsing. It guesses UTF-8 first, falls back to a charset-detection pass, and rejects anything below the confidence floor. Don't raise that floor casually — the Brindlemoor archive team uploads a lot of ancient Latin-1 exports and they will notice. The detector's behavior is driven entirely by the values below.

config for kadug-yahop:
quenwyn:
  pin: 2459
  metrics_host: metrics.quenwyn.lumicsys.internal
  tenant: julax
  seal: seal_0d5ead96